Understanding the Safety Data Sheet of Azoxystrobin 250 Key Insights


Azoxystrobin is a widely used fungicide, part of the strobilurin class of chemicals, which is renowned for its effectiveness in controlling a range of fungal diseases in various crops. When engaging with any chemical substance, it is crucial to understand its properties, handling procedures, and safety protocols, which are comprehensively outlined in its Material Safety Data Sheet (MSDS). This article delves into the key aspects of the MSDS for Azoxystrobin 250 to ensure safe and effective usage.

Hazard Identification


The MSDS categorizes Azoxystrobin 250 according to its potential hazards. It may pose risks such as eye irritation, respiratory issues, and skin sensitization. Therefore, it is essential to handle this substance with caution. The MSDS typically includes a hazard pictogram to easily identify the risks associated with the chemical, providing visual cues to ensure awareness and preparedness.


First-Aid Measures


In case of accidental exposure, the MSDS outlines specific first-aid measures. For skin contact, it recommends washing the affected area with plenty of soap and water. If the chemical splashes into the eyes, immediate rinsing with clean water is crucial. For inhalation or ingestion, it advises seeking medical attention promptly. Familiarizing oneself with these procedures can be vital during emergencies.

The proper handling and storage of Azoxystrobin 250 are critical for safety and efficacy. The MSDS provides detailed instructions, including wearing appropriate personal protective equipment (PPE), such as gloves, goggles, and respirators when necessary. It also specifies that the fungicide should be stored in a cool, dry place away from incompatible substances to prevent hazardous reactions.


Exposure Controls and Personal Protection


To minimize exposure, it is advised to implement engineering controls such as proper ventilation in storage and handling areas. The MSDS emphasizes the use of PPE to protect against potential exposure routes, maintaining a safe working environment.


Physical and Chemical Properties


The MSDS typically provides essential physical and chemical properties of Azoxystrobin 250, such as its boiling point, specific gravity, and solubility in various solvents. Understanding these properties aids in assessing the chemical's behavior in different conditions, essential for safe handling and application.


Ecological Information


Given the potential environmental impact of chemicals like Azoxystrobin, the MSDS includes ecological data. It is important to be aware of the fungicide's toxicity to aquatic life and its persistence in the environment. Safe application practices and adherence to recommended usage rates are vital to minimizing ecological risks.
